Emissions Tracking Software Benefits: Why It Matters
Emissions tracking software offers a range of benefits that streamline the entire process of measuring and reporting greenhouse gas emissions. First, it automates data collection from various sources, reducing human error and saving valuable time. Instead of manually compiling spreadsheets, organizations can rely on software to gather data from energy meters, fuel consumption logs, and other relevant inputs.
Second, the software provides real-time insights. This means we can identify emission hotspots quickly and take corrective actions before problems escalate. For example, if a manufacturing plant notices a sudden spike in emissions, the software alerts the team, enabling immediate investigation and mitigation.
Third, emissions tracking software supports regulatory compliance by generating reports aligned with international standards such as the Greenhouse Gas Protocol or local environmental regulations. This reduces the risk of penalties and enhances transparency with stakeholders.
Finally, the software fosters collaboration across departments. Sustainability teams, finance, and operations can access the same data platform, ensuring everyone works with consistent information. This unified approach accelerates decision-making and drives more effective sustainability strategies.

What is carbon accounting software?
Carbon accounting software is a specialized tool designed to quantify, track, and report an organization's carbon footprint. It collects data on energy use, transportation, waste, and other emission sources, then calculates the total greenhouse gas emissions in carbon dioxide equivalents (CO2e). This software helps organizations understand their environmental impact in detail and identify opportunities for reduction.
Unlike traditional spreadsheets, carbon accounting software integrates with various data systems, enabling seamless data import and validation. It often includes features such as scenario analysis, forecasting, and benchmarking against industry standards. This empowers organizations to set realistic targets and monitor progress toward sustainability goals.
For example, a company might use carbon accounting software to analyze emissions from its supply chain. By identifying suppliers with high carbon footprints, the company can prioritize engagement and encourage greener practices. This level of insight is difficult to achieve without dedicated software.
The software also supports carbon offsetting and credit management, allowing organizations to balance unavoidable emissions by investing in environmental projects. This holistic approach ensures that emissions tracking is not just about measurement but also about meaningful action.

How Emissions Tracking Software Enhances Data Accuracy
Accurate data is the foundation of effective emissions management. Emissions tracking software enhances accuracy through several mechanisms:
Automated Data Integration: The software connects directly to energy meters, fuel pumps, and other data sources, eliminating manual entry errors.
Standardized Calculations: It applies consistent emission factors and calculation methodologies, ensuring comparability across reporting periods.
Data Validation Rules: Built-in checks flag anomalies or missing data, prompting users to review and correct inputs.
Audit Trails: Every data entry and modification is logged, providing transparency and accountability.
By improving data quality, the software builds trust in emissions reports. This is crucial when communicating with regulators, investors, and customers who demand credible sustainability information.
Moreover, the software can handle complex emission scopes, including Scope 1 (direct emissions), Scope 2 (indirect emissions from purchased energy), and Scope 3 (other indirect emissions). Managing these diverse data sets manually is challenging, but software simplifies the process by organizing and categorizing emissions sources efficiently.

Practical Steps to Implement Emissions Tracking Software
Implementing emissions tracking software requires careful planning and collaboration. Here are practical steps to ensure success:
Assess Current Data Systems: Identify existing data sources and gaps. This helps determine integration needs.
Define Reporting Boundaries: Clarify which facilities, operations, and emission scopes to include.
Select the Right Software: Choose a solution that fits organizational size, industry, and reporting requirements. Consider scalability and user-friendliness.
Train Staff: Provide training to ensure users understand how to input data, interpret reports, and use software features.
Establish Data Governance: Assign roles and responsibilities for data collection, review, and approval.
Pilot and Refine: Start with a pilot phase to test workflows and address issues before full deployment.
Leverage Insights: Use software-generated reports to identify reduction opportunities and track progress.
By following these steps, organizations can maximize the value of emissions tracking software and embed sustainability into their operations.
Turning Emissions Tracking into a Business Advantage
Beyond compliance, emissions tracking software offers strategic advantages. It enables organizations to:
Enhance Brand Reputation: Transparent reporting builds trust with customers and partners.
Reduce Costs: Identifying inefficiencies in energy use or logistics can lead to significant savings.
Access Incentives: Accurate emissions data supports applications for green financing, grants, and tax credits.
Drive Innovation: Data insights inspire new products, services, or processes that reduce environmental impact.
Prepare for Future Regulations: Staying ahead of evolving standards reduces risk and ensures business continuity.
By integrating emissions tracking into core business processes, organizations transform environmental responsibility into a competitive edge.
